✨ The Trading Rules for Gold Bars in the SecondHand Market ✨
When purchasing or selling gold bars in the secondhand market, it is crucial to be aware of the relevant regulations and market dynamics. Below are some fundamental principles and considerations regarding gold bar trading that will aid you in navigating this domain with greater confidence.
1. Understand the Standards of Gold Bars
Gold bars are typically traded according to international standards, with common specifications including 1 ounce, 5 ounces, 10 ounces, and 1 kilogram.
Pay attention to the purity of the gold bar; a 24K gold bar has a purity of 99.99%. Verify the identifiers of the gold bar, including the manufacturer, weight, and purity.
2. Choose a Reliable Trading Platform
Opt for reputable secondhand trading platforms and review user ratings and feedback.
You may consider specialized precious metals dealers or secondhand markets that focus exclusively on gold transactions.
3. Thoroughly Inspect the Quality of the Gold Bar
Prior to the transaction, utilize metal detectors and other tools to confirm the authenticity and quality of the gold bar.
Investigate the provenance of the gold bar to avoid potential counterfeits and legal issues, ensuring its legality.
4. Research Market Trends and Pricing
Stay informed about realtime fluctuations in gold prices, as prices are influenced by various factors, including market demand and economic policies.
When pricing your gold, remember to account for transaction fees (such as commissions and market premiums, and assess the sale price rationally.
5. Clarify the Transaction Terms
Before executing the trade, clearly delineate the transaction terms with both parties, including payment methods, transaction locations, and delivery timelines.
Document the transaction specifics in writing to safeguard the interests of both parties.
6. ValueAdded Tax and Taxation Issues
Familiarize yourself with the tax obligations related to gold bar trading, as valueadded tax policies regarding gold transactions vary across countries and regions.
Retain transaction records to facilitate tax documentation or future resale.
7. Implement Safe Trading Practices
Choose secure transaction methods; for facetoface exchanges, opt for public venues.
Execute bank transfers or utilize thirdparty payment platforms to ensure the safety and reliability of payments.
8. Stay Informed About Buying and Selling Legal Regulations
Acquaint yourself with the legal regulations surrounding gold bar trading, adhering to national guidelines pertaining to precious metals transactions to avoid unnecessary legal complications.
Consult professionals or legal experts before engaging in trading to ensure compliance with the law.
